    Great techniques, good tools and a bag full of kitchen tricks are all the ingredients for becoming a fantastic cook. This substantial book debunks the mysteries of the kitchen and introduces the skills and recipes that are the foundation of everyday cooking for the modern cosmopolitan palate. Kitchen Genius is packed with 500 indispensible tips, from buying, preparing and cooking, to presentation, storing and freezing. We seem to spend less and less time in the kitchen and yet want meals that are fast to prepare as well as being nourishing and appetizing. The recipes bring together the best of traditional and contemporary cooking to create a richly varied range of dishes to suit all occasions, from the everyday to the extravagant. All of the featured recipes are tasty, easy to make and look fantastic. This comprehensive and stylish book explains everything you will ever need to know in order to cook up a storm in the kitchen!
